CSL is a leading global biotechnology company with a constantly evolving portfolio of lifesaving products, built from the company’s passion to always put patients and people first.

Innovation and growth is a priority for CSL, and its exceptional track record of year-on-year growth and shareholder return coupled with sustained patient impact have garnered CSL a strong reputation across its broad and diverse stakeholder base.ResponsibilitiesThe Global Head of Behring Communications will lead the strategic development and execution of all internal and external communications for Behring. This senior leadership role is responsible for enhancing the company’s reputation, engaging key stakeholders, and ensuring consistent, impactful messaging across all communication channels. The successful candidate will work closely with communications counterparts in other business units within the CSL group to ensure alignment and synergy. They will also oversee a global team of communications professionals supporting the CSL Behring Business Unit and report to the Head / CSL Behring/CSL Vifor CEA BP.Strategic Leadership:

Develop and implement a comprehensive global communications strategy aligned with Behring’s business objectives and values.Lead and manage a high-performing global communications team, ensuring effective collaboration and coordination across regions.Provide thought leadership on communication trends, best practices, and emerging technologies.
